Journal: Neural Regeneration Research

Article Title: Mesenchymal stem cell–derived small extracellular vesicles enhance the therapeutic effect of retinal progenitor cells in retinal degenerative disease rats

doi: 10.4103/NRR.NRR-D-23-02108

Figure Lengend Snippet: Microglial suppression of RCS rats mediated by co-transplantation of RPCs with M-sEVs. (A) Representative confocal images of Iba1 staining in the RPCs and RPCs + M-sEVs groups at 2 and 4 weeks post transplantation. Enlarged orthogonal view of M-sEVs at the injected area (right panel) shows co-localization of the M-sEVs with microglia in the subretinal space. (B) Statistical analysis of the number of Iba1-positive cells in each group in A. (C, D) Representative confocal images showing the localization of MSC-sEVs (PKH26 staining) with F-actin-labeled BV2 (C) and HMC3 (D) microglial cells stimulated with LPS. Scale bars: 20 μm (A), 10 μm (A, enlarged orthogonal view), 50 μm (C, D). (E) RT-PCR analysis showing relative mRNA expression levels of IL-1β, IL-6, and TNF-α in the mouse (BV2) and human (HMC3) microglial cell lines. Data are expressed as means ± SD ( n ≥ 3 for Iba1 staining; n = 3 for real-time PCR); * P < 0.05, ** P < 0.01, *** P < 0.001 (B: Welch’s t -test; D: Welch’s one-way analysis of variance followed by Dunnett’s T3 multiple-comparison test). DAPI: 4′,6-Diamidino-2-phenylindole; EGFP: enhanced green fluorescent protein; Iba1: ionized calcium-binding adapter molecule 1; IL-1β; interleukin 1 beta; IL-6: interleukin 6; LPS: lipopolysaccharide; M-sEVs: mesenchymal stem cell–small extracellular vesicles; RT-PCR: real-time polymerase chain reaction; RPCs: retinal progenitor cells; RCS: Royal College of Surgeons; TNF-α: tumor necrosis factor α; w: weeks.

Article Snippet: Human microglia clone 3 (HMC3) cells were purchased from Procell Life Science & Technology Co., Ltd. (Wuhan, China, Cat# CL-0620, RRID: CVCL_II76) and were cultured in alpha minimum essential medium (Cat# SH30265.01, Hyclone) containing 10% FBS.
